Zakharova responded to Pashinyan’s proposal about international observers

“cannot be replaced by the acting real something imaginary.” This was stated by the official representative of the Russian Foreign Ministry Maria Zakharova at a briefing on Thursday, commenting on the statement of Armenian Prime Minister Nikola Pashinyan about international observers on the Armenian-Azerbaijani border.

Recall that earlier Pashinyan suggested to resolve the situation on the Armenian-Azerbaijani border to deploy an international observation mission there.

“We advocate the complete and strict implementation of all those agreements that were concluded by three countries to resolve the protracted conflict that was broken many times,” Zakharova said.

She stated that “a lot is outlined there, there is both theory and practice, there is a statement of what happened and plans for the future.”

“These documents are agreed not just between the intermediary and a separate country, but between the countries that are part of this long history of the conflict. They are invaluable and are a real rather than imaginary road map,” she said.

At the same time, Zakharova said that many people, politicians, public figures, both inside various states and outside, want to replace what they agreed on with their ideas.

“They promise a lot, they know how to promise. To do, however – they did not do many, there were no results. But those agreements that were on paper were not left, they are realized in stages, step by step. Everything is realized as you want, because I always want a maximum, but it works, ”she said.
